# -*- coding: utf-8 -*- import os import unittest import dotdot import fixtures from pubs.paper import Paper class TestAttributes(unittest.TestCase): def test_tags(self): p = Paper(fixtures.page_bibdata, metadata=fixtures.page_metadata).deepcopy() self.assertEqual(p.tags, set(['search', 'network'])) def test_add_tag(self): p = Paper(fixtures.page_bibdata, metadata=fixtures.page_metadata).deepcopy() p.add_tag('algorithm') self.assertEqual(p.tags, set(['search', 'network', 'algorithm'])) p.add_tag('algorithm') self.assertEqual(p.tags, set(['search', 'network', 'algorithm'])) def test_set_tags(self): p = Paper(fixtures.page_bibdata, metadata=fixtures.page_metadata).deepcopy() p.tags = ['algorithm'] self.assertEqual(p.tags, set(['algorithm'])) def test_remove_tags(self): p = Paper(fixtures.page_bibdata, metadata=fixtures.page_metadata).deepcopy() p.remove_tag('network') self.assertEqual(p.tags, set(['search'])) def test_mixed_tags(self): p = Paper(fixtures.page_bibdata, metadata=fixtures.page_metadata).deepcopy() p.add_tag('algorithm') self.assertEqual(p.tags, set(['search', 'network', 'algorithm'])) p.remove_tag('network') self.assertEqual(p.tags, set(['search', 'algorithm'])) p.tags = ['ranking'] self.assertEqual(p.tags, set(['ranking'])) p.remove_tag('ranking') self.assertEqual(p.tags, set()) p.remove_tag('ranking') if __name__ == '__main__': unittest.main()
